This global function empowers National Grid in an increasingly fast-changing energy industry. We are technology thought leaders, focused on the end user, delivering reliable and secure services and solutions. Join IT and help us adapt, evolve and innovate to exploit technology opportunities as they arise, for the benefit of all of us.
It’s down to this department to make sure all our people, premises and systems stay safe and secure so that National Grid can continue to deliver safe, sustainable and reliable energy services to our customers and communities. As part of our team you could be helping to manage the risk of both physical and cyber threats which continually evolve and increase in sophistication and persistence, to protect our vital infrastructure.
Gas Transmission builds, owns and maintains the high-pressure gas network in Great Britain. We bring energy to life by keeping the gas flowing for our customers safely, reliably and economically. Network engineering optimises the balance between risk, cost and performance over the lifecycle of National Grid's assets. This is done by multiple teams working together: Asset Strategy and Performance and System Capability.
National Grid sources £4.3 billion in goods and services each year. Global Procurement make sure we have access to the assets we need to deliver innovation and drive performance – all at unbeatable value for money.
HR are essential to the future of National Grid. They help us excel by attracting, retaining and empowering the talent we need to shape the future of energy.
Finance drives our financial performance through sound business insights. Engaging with all areas of the National Grid business, they play a key role in helping us make sound decisions.
Our Legal team play a key role in optimising our commercial performance, while ensuring we always operate lawfully and ethically. From advising on transactions to resolving disputes they’re integral to our success.